It is not unusual for one of our projects to entail:
Multiple technicians in various disciplines that remanufacture the car to the original manufacturer's specifications;
Collaboration with numerous specialists to hand-finish trim parts before re-chroming them, to duplicate the original
leathers fabrics for authenticity, and to manufacture no-longer-available parts;A significant number of research hours to locate original parts and materials using domestic and international sources;
3000 man-hours, on average, to complete a full body-off restoration on a typical 1950s sports car;
Extensive road testing of the finished product.
